The Effect of Human Resource Investment in Internal Control on the Disclosure of Internal Control Weaknesses
TL;DR: In this article, the effect of human resource investment in internal control over financial reporting on the disclosure of internal control weaknesses at both the firm and the individual department level was investigated, and the authors found that the proportion of IC personnel and the change of the proportion within the firm, and several key departments are negatively associated with the disclosure and remediation of internal controls weaknesses.

Determinants of human resource investment in internal controls
TL;DR: In this paper, the determinants of human resource investment in internal controls for 1352 listed firms disclosing the number of personnel who are in charge of internal control-related tasks (IC personnel) from 2005 to 2008 were investigated.
